ClawHub Fixes Namespace Flaw in AI Agent Plugin Registry

ClawHub Fixes Namespace Flaw in AI Agent Plugin Registry

The rapid expansion of autonomous AI ecosystems has fundamentally altered how developers integrate third-party tools into their larger language model workflows, creating a massive demand for centralized plugin repositories. ClawHub, a prominent registry for AI agent extensions, recently addressed a critical security vulnerability involving namespace shadowing that could have allowed malicious actors to intercept sensitive data streams by impersonating legitimate developer accounts. This discovery highlights the precarious balance between the ease of plugin discovery and the rigorous verification needed to ensure that automated agents do not inadvertently execute untrusted code. As these registries become the backbone of the decentralized AI economy, the technical community is increasingly focused on the structural integrity of how these assets are addressed and resolved. The flaw in question was not merely a coding error but a fundamental logic oversight in how the registry prioritized name resolution within its global index. By exploiting this gap, an attacker could theoretically publish a plugin with a name that shadowed a legitimate extension, redirecting all incoming requests to a compromised server without alerting the end user or the host agent.

The Discovery and Mechanism of the Flaw

Part 1: Identifying the Logic Flaw

The initial discovery of the vulnerability occurred during a routine security audit conducted by SentinalLogic, a firm specializing in the protection of large-scale agentic workflows. They observed that the ClawHub registry allowed for a phenomenon known as namespace shadowing, where an unverified user could register a plugin name that closely mimicked an established enterprise prefix. Specifically, the API did not strictly validate the ownership of organizational namespaces during the registration process for new community-contributed tools. This oversight meant that a developer requesting a common utility, such as a localized translation tool or a specialized data formatter, might inadvertently download a malicious package if the registry’s search algorithm prioritized the shadow entry. The implications were particularly severe for autonomous agents, which are designed to fetch and execute these plugins dynamically to fulfill complex tasks. This flaw essentially created a backdoor into the agent’s execution environment, allowing unauthorized code to run with the permissions granted to the host agent.

To exploit this logic error, an attacker only needed to identify a high-traffic plugin that lacked a verified organizational lock and then publish a malicious version with a similar but more specific metadata profile. Because the registry’s resolution engine favored specific string matches over verified provenance in certain legacy resolution paths, the malicious plugin would be served to the agent instead of the authentic version. This substitution happened entirely without user notification, as the agentic frameworks typically handle dependency resolution in the background to maintain a seamless operational flow. Once the compromised plugin was integrated into the active task chain, it could perform man-in-the-middle attacks on the data streams flowing between the agent and its external interfaces. This could result in the exfiltration of API keys, the alteration of critical instruction sets, or the corruption of the agent’s internal memory. The technical community realized that this was a fundamental shift in how dependency confusion attacks could be leveraged against non-human users in the AI ecosystem.

Part 2: Security Remediation and Strategic Response

The resolution of the namespace flaw served as a pivotal moment for the industry, as it forced a widespread reevaluation of the trust models used in autonomous software distribution systems. Organizations that utilized ClawHub were advised to audit their current configurations and verify the integrity of any third-party plugins installed during the period of vulnerability to ensure no residual code persisted. Moving forward, the developer community prioritized the adoption of decentralized identifiers and immutable manifests to prevent similar resolution errors from occurring in other emerging registries. This incident prompted a wider discussion regarding the necessity of standardized security protocols for AI plugin marketplaces, leading to the formation of a cross-industry task force focused on agentic safety. The swift remediation provided by the platform mitigated the immediate risk, while the subsequent architectural overhauls established a more resilient framework for the integration of modular tools. Ultimately, the industry moved toward a more cautious deployment strategy, ensuring that the convenience of automated AI agents did not compromise the underlying security of the digital infrastructure.

Subscribe to our weekly news digest.

Join now and become a part of our fast-growing community.

Invalid Email Address
Thanks for Subscribing!
We'll be sending you our best soon!
Something went wrong, please try again later